noun 
  1. A boundary or other limit; a boundary-marker.
verb (met, es)
  1. (transitive, poetic) To measure.
    • 1611 " w:King James Version of the Bible, King James Version of the Bible, s:Bible, King James, Matthew, Matthew 7:2
    • :For with what judgment ye judge, ye shall be judged: and with what measure ye , it shall be measured to you again.
      1. (transitive, usually with "out") To dispense, measure (out), allot (especially punishment, reward etc.).
